The distance between Aschaffenburg and Madrid is 1,460.5 km. The road distance is 2,054 km.
You can take a train from Aschaffenburg Hbf to Madrid-Puerta de Atocha-Almudena Grandes via Frankfurt, Strasbourg Bahnhof, Strasbourg, Lyon Part Dieu, and Barcelona-Sants in around 18h 2m.
